#a7ae06 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a7ae06 is composed of 65.5% red, 68.2%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.6%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 62.5 degrees, a saturation of 93.3% and a lightness of 35.3%. #a7ae06 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0c with #4f5d00.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

Shades and Tints of #a7ae06

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030300 is the darkest color, while #fefeef is the lightest one.

Tones of #a7ae06

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b5b59 is the less saturated color, while #a7ae06 is the most saturated one.
